I have a long file that has lines like this:

some text
some text2
CN=DATA.OU=XYZ.O=CO
some text3
some text4

And this repeats, but XYZ changes. "DATA" is always called data. (it's 
being renamed basically)

I need to change the middle line but leave the rest of the file as is 
like this:

some text
some text2
CN=XYZ_DATA.OU=XYZ.O=CO
some text3
some text4

Anyone know a quick way to do this? Any help is appreciated.
